Breast cancer is the most common cancer in women and leading to a great number of cancer deaths among women. But it is also one of the easiest cancers to treat if detected early.

A persistent discomfort may make you examine your breast to find the source of the problem. If you find the following symptoms, you could have breast cancer.

Symptoms of breast cancer include:

  • A lump in the breast or underarm (not all lumps are cancer, commonest lumps are benign condition called fibro adenoma
  • Changes in breast texture including dimpling of skin
  • Change in breast size and shape
  • Redness/ flaking/ crusting/ pain/ pulling in of the nipple area
  • Nipple discharge
  • Pain or discomfort in the breast

These symptoms can be due to breast cancer or some other problem. To diagnose the cause and get treatment, you should visit your doctor immediately. A biopsy of the lump is the conclusive test for breast cancer.

Once diagnosed, treatment for breast cancer should start immediately.

Treatment options for breast cancer include:

  • Chemotherapy or drug therapy, which will target the fast dividing cancer cells
  • Target agents: These drugs act at specific cancer proteins to control cancer. These drugs are easily tolerable to the patients. They have improved the quality and quantity of life of patients
  • Onco –surgery to either remove the breast completely, (Radical mastectomy), or remove the lump and lymph nodes, (conservative mastectomy,) while leaving the majority part of the breast intact
  • Radiation therapy in which radiation is used to kill the cancer cells

Depending on the type of breast cancer and its stage, you will be treated with either one or a combination of therapies.

If you detect breast cancer early and it is localized in a lump in one breast, then the treatment will be very effective. If the cancer has spread to other parts of the body, then the treatment becomes complicated and will have to target all cancerous cells in all parts.

So, the trick is to catch the cancer early and treat it effectively

If you are over 40 or have a family history of breast cancer, you should take extra care. Do a breast examination regularly. Watch out for the signs and symptoms of breast cancer. Get a mammogram once a year. A mammogram detects lumps very early, much earlier than you can feel them. Have a balanced diet, exercise regularly and avoid smoking. Simple precautions can go a long way in reducing your risk of breast cancer.
